Safari, what a pain!
I'm trying to open a new window using the following code: <A href="java script:MM_openBrWindow('prj01_1.html','prj011','width=646, height=512')"> Enlarge<img src="assets/enlarge.gif" alt="Enlarge" width="18" height="9" border="0"/></a> Works fine in IE and FF but Safari just won't have it. Is there anything I can do to change this? Thanks! |
